    Selling Alfa Romeo 156 2.5 - For Spares/Repairs

    Silver 1999 Alfa 156.

    Car is either for spare parts or repair by someone who can tow it away as it is currently not roadworthy and needs little work before it can drive anywhere.

    Car comes with many many spare parts.

    However car has 3 rust holes in floor (not massive but defo MOT fail) from last time I looked underneath approx. 2 years ago. On the plus side is that I spent a lot of time trying to rust proof underside, and I removed the whole front end and rustproofed the metal underneath, however I haven't inspected whether this has actually worked as intended.

    When I last started it about 18 months ago, it started no problem but I suspected one cylinder was missing. Made zero effort to find out whether it was plug/coil/injector/wiring/ecu/engine. It is worth of note that the air pipe from MAF to intake is missing and these cars will misfire like this, and also the petrol I stuck in for testing was so old and stale it didn't even smell like petrol anymore. Was unable to connect to engine ECU with a Snap On Ethos. Can't say whether this was due to me trying to use a shitty Ethos or whether it is a fault with the car.

    Also I was planning on replacing the gearbox selector (I have a replacement), worn bushes meant the lever inside the car was sloppy. Ended up messing up the job and the old selector is still in there and might need to be cut out.

    The gearbox also needs to have oil refilled (oil fell out when I removed driveshafts while rustproofing front end).

    3 out of 4 main bolts for the slam panel snapped off when I was rustproofing it, will need to be drilled and re-tapped or weld the slam panel down.

    One or two of the rear bulbs appears to be on all the time, most common issue to cause this is a faulty rev counter. Car currently has instruments with the silver dials, but I have a whole spare set of instruments with the sportpack dials (as well as the corresponding panels).
